Thomas Anton Rudolph Lam was born on 18 December 1993 and is a professional footballer who plays as a centre-back or defensive midfielder for Cypriot First Division club Apollon Limassol.

2.

Thomas Lam began his senior club career playing for AZ Alkmaar, before signing with PEC Zwolle at age 20 in 2014.

3.

Thomas Lam, born and grew up in the Netherlands to a Finnish mother and a Dutch father, started his youth career at AFC before moving to AZ Alkmaar in 2005, where he progressed through the academy and started his senior career at AZ Alkmaar in 2011, where he signed his first professional contract.

4.

Thomas Lam went on to make six appearances in Eredivisie during his three years spell there.

5.

On 24 July 2014, it was announced that Thomas Lam had signed a contract with PEC Zwolle, signing a long-term contract.

6.

However, towards the end of the season, Thomas Lam soon lost his first team place following the sacking of Philippe Montanier.

7.

On 13 June 2023, Thomas Lam announced his departure from Melbourne City.

8.

Thomas Lam wanted to play closer to his family in The Netherlands, because he and his partner are expecting a second child.

9.

On 25 July 2023, Thomas Lam signed a contract with PEC Zwolle until 2025.

10.

On 15 August 2024, Thomas Lam signed a two-year deal with Apollon Limassol in Cypriot First Division.

11.

Thomas Lam has represented Finland in various junior national teams, starting off with Finland U17 and Finland U18 and Finland U19.

12.

Thomas Lam soon got his first appearance in a UEFA Euro qualification match on 7 September 2015 when he played 84 minutes in a match against Faroe Islands.

13.

Since making his senior debut, Thomas Lam became a first team regular at the national team.

14.

Thomas Lam made his first appearance in FIFA World Cup qualifications in a match against Croatia on Tampere Stadium on 9 October 2016 when he replaced Alexander Ring on 67th minute.

15.

Thomas Lam was called up for the UEFA Euro 2020 pre-tournament friendly match against Sweden on 29 May 2021.

16.

Thomas Lam was a member of the Finnish squad at the UEFA Euro 2020 tournament but remained as an unused substitute.

17.

Thomas Lam was born in Amsterdam, Netherlands, to a Dutch father and a Finnish mother, through whom he gained Finnish citizenship.
